2011-05-06 82 views
4

HI测试版,如何释放行家

我想知道对于以下情形一般的最佳实践方法是如何:

我们在我们公司已经codefreeze。因此,我们希望为我们的Maven项目发布候选版本。经过测试后,该候选人将被释放。

那么如何在maven中创建一个“发行版”,使其像快照一样受到处理? Maven应该总是下载RC版本的更新/修补版本。 只有在完整版本的测试和最终发布后,它才不应该...

那么我该如何发布RC?

感谢

回答

2

这是不可能使这是作为一个快照处理的发布,因为它的释放。最好的做法是给工件一个合适的版本。例如1.0.0-RC1和修复了一些问题1.0.0-RC2,最后是1.0.0 ...

+1

你确定1.0.0> 1.0.0-RC2?我发现相互矛盾的答案,但在我看来,在maven 2中它是真的,但在maven 3中它不是真的(即RC2比没有限定符的更新,这是没有意义的) – Hilikus 2013-02-07 22:55:48